Tildangari is a Rural village located in Salbani, Paschim-medinipur, West-bengal.
The total population of Tildangari is 52.
Tildangari village comprises 11 households.
The literacy rate in Tildangari is 75.6%. Among the literate population of 34, there are 21 literate males and 13 literate females.
In Tildangari, there are 28 males and 24 females, with a sex ratio of 857 females per 1000 males.
There are 7 children (13.5% of population), comprising 3 boys and 4 girls.
The total number of workers in Tildangari is 25, with 6 main workers and 19 marginal workers.
In Tildangari, there are 0 people belonging to Scheduled Castes (0 males, 0 females) and 52 people belonging to Scheduled Tribes (28 males, 24 females).
Tildangari is located in West-bengal state, Paschim-medinipur district, and falls under Salbani Tehsil. The village's Census 2011 code is 339024 and LGD code is 339024.
